a8235c48b3 feat: stream composition API — select, schema, relay filtering
1. Receiver-side `select` clause:
   - `stream from "url" { select: field1, field2 }`
   - Parser, AST, codegen all updated
   - Emits: `_connectStream(url, ["field1","field2"])`
   - Client-side _csFilter strips unwanted fields

2. Schema announcement (0x32):
   - Sources send output schema on connect
   - Lists registered signal names and mode

3. Relay schema cache:
   - ChannelState stores schema from 0x32
   - Forwarded to late-joining receivers

4. Relay-side subscribe filter (0x33):
   - Receivers send wanted fields after connecting
   - Relay strips unwanted JSON keys from 0x30/0x31
     frames before forwarding — saves bandwidth

Protocol: SchemaAnnounce=0x32, SubscribeFilter=0x33
54 tests pass, all crates build clean.

d7961cdc98 feat: universal bitstream streaming — any input → any output
New crate: engine/ds-stream/
- Binary protocol: 16-byte header, typed frame/input enums
  - Frame types: Pixels, Delta, Audio, Signal, Neural (0x01-0x43)
  - Input types: Pointer, Key, Scroll, Gamepad, MIDI, BCI (0x01-0x90)
- WebSocket relay server (tokio + tungstenite)
  - Source → receivers: frame broadcast
  - Receivers → source: input routing
- Codec: encode/decode, XOR delta compression, RLE, convenience builders
- 17 unit tests, all passing

Streaming modes (stream-source.html):
1. Pixel mode: raw RGBA framebuffer (~28 MB/s)
2. Delta mode: XOR + RLE compression (~1-9 MB/s, 70-95% savings)
3. Signal mode: compact JSON signal diffs (~2 KB/s, 12000x reduction)
4. Neural mode: procedural SDF pixel generator (concept demo)
5. Audio channel: spring velocity→frequency synthesis
6. Multi-receiver: broadcast to all connected clients

Thin receiver client (stream-receiver.html, ~300 lines):
- Zero framework, zero build step
- Renders any incoming bitstream mode
- Local signal-diff renderer for signal mode
- AudioContext playback for audio frames
- Full input capture: click/drag, keyboard, scroll
- Per-channel bitstream bus visualization

DREAMSTACK.md: Phase 7 section with protocol spec
